抑制型离子色谱间接电导法测定碳酸根 被引量:4

Indirect Conductimetric Detection of Carbonate by Suppressor Ion Chromatography

摘要 本文采用了一种新的抑制型离子色谱检测技术——抑制型间接电导检测法,对以往抑制型离子色谱难以检测的CO_3~2进行了测定。以NaCl为流动相,对其浓度和流速进行了选择。当以5mM和10mM NaCl在1.5ml/min淋洗时,检测限分别为0.3和1.0mg/1(信噪比2.5),CO_3^(2-)浓度在1000mg/1以下时成线性。常见的强酸离子不干扰测定。用这种方法测定了自来水中的CO_3^(2-),加20mg/1CO_3^(2-)的回收率在93.2%到102.8%之间。 A new suppressor ion chromatographic technique, the indirect conductimetric detection, has been used for detection of carbonate which is difficult to detect with ordinary suppressor ion chromatography. The mobile phase is NaCl. When the Concentrations of NaCl are 5mM and 10mM and the flow rate is 1. 5ml/min, the detec- tion limits are 0. 3 and 1. 0mg/l respectively (N/S=2. 5). The linearity is maintained when concentration is below 1000mg/l. Other inorganic acids have no interference on the determination. Carbonate in tap water was determined, the recoveries were between 93. 2% to 102. 8% when 20mg/l carbonate was added.
